Cryogenic freezing has become an essential technology in various industries, from healthcare to food preservation. Liquid nitrogen is often used as a coolant in cryogenic applications due to its extremely low temperature of -196 degrees Celsius. However, handling and withdrawing liquid nitrogen from storage dewars can be a challenging and potentially hazardous task. That’s where the liquid nitrogen dewar withdrawal device comes in.

The liquid nitrogen dewar withdrawal device is a revolutionary tool designed to make the process of withdrawing liquid nitrogen from storage dewars safer, more efficient, and more convenient. This device consists of a specially designed pump, hoses, and a control panel that allows for easy and precise withdrawal of liquid nitrogen.

One of the key features of the liquid nitrogen dewar withdrawal device is its ability to accurately control the flow rate of liquid nitrogen. This is crucial for preventing splashing, spills, and potential hazards associated with the rapid release of liquid nitrogen. The control panel allows users to adjust the flow rate to their desired level, ensuring a smooth and controlled withdrawal process.

In addition to the flow rate control, the liquid nitrogen dewar withdrawal device also features safety mechanisms to prevent overfilling or over-pressurization of the dewar. These mechanisms help to protect both the users and the equipment from potential accidents or damage.
